The Dual Nozzle Carrier can be used either way. It will depend how the nozzles were pre-loaded. Typically, people load all the HIGH flow nozzles so that HIGH lettering is visible as you are looking at the HIGH flow nozzle opening (not in the applicator). Likewise, the LOW flow nozzles are in the other side where LOW letters are visible when you are looking at the LOW flow nozzle opening. The best way to be sure the largest orifice nozzle is inserted into the applicator all along the pivot when you want to HIGH flows, and the smallest orifice when you want the LOW flows.
